#566015 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#566015 is composed of 33.7% red, 37.6% green and 8.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 78.1% yellow and 62.4% black. It has a hue angle of 68 degrees, a saturation of 64.1% and a lightness of 22.9%. #566015 color hex could be obtained by blending #acc02a with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#666600.

● #566015 color description : Very dark yellow [Olive tone].
#566015 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#566015 has RGB values of R:86, G:96, B:21 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.78, K:0.62. Its decimal value is 5660693.

Shades and Tints of #566015
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0e1003 is the darkest color, while #fffffe is the lightest one.

Tones of #566015
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3c3c39 is the less saturated color, while #637203 is the most saturated one.
